    I'm slowly putting together a Cap Costume from the First Avenger flick.

    I'll be using the denim costly suit as a base... with heavy mods, replacing straps, leather bits, buckles, stars, etc...

    I'm also making the entire belt, holster straps, and chest pouches from scratch... with real leather, hand sewn and dyed. Going for somewhat accurate... but I'm not worried about being dead-nuts accurate.

    Buckles, etc will be 3D printed from the 3D models I made... all ordered, waiting on prints.

    Boots will be Jump Boots with hand made double buckle straps.

    Gloves have been commissioned from Ravenswood Leather, will have those in a couple of weeks.

    The helmet was 3D model and has been printed, will have pics soon!

    I also have a replica metal airsoft gun that mimics what he used in the movie.

    So yeah... it's gonna be rather rad... still gotta work out a shield though..

    Shapeways.com the only place to 3D print if you ask me, quick turn-around, friendly customer service, and they offer tons of different material options.

    So yeah, I create my own files, upload and order.
